
My art practice is so much about how I walk through this world. At times I explore deeper issues. And other times it really is I saw this scene and something about it made me pause.And then the challenge or the curiosity to see if I can recreate it. But recreate in a way that it’s more about a feeling than a reproduction of what I saw.
That’s what a lot of my landscape paintings are pretty much about. They are a journal of what I see and what moves me. For this particular scene it was the shadow of the very tall tree. I saw the shadow and I wanted to paint it. Or see if I could paint it.
Honestly every painting, every creation is a challenge. Can I capture what I felt? Can I express the joy in the land? Can I bring that alive? It’s a constant work in progress and a challenge I enjoy. Even when it’s hard.
